Bitcoin's 2026 Price Range: What Market Leaders Are Saying

The current market landscape reveals a nuanced picture of Bitcoin's positioning in 2026. Market participants are watching multiple price targets that suggest a trading corridor between $70,000 and $75,000 represents a critical consolidation zone. According to technical analysis from leading market observers, Bitcoin demonstrates support at the 100-week moving average, a structural level that reflects the average closing price over an extended timeframe and maintains significance as institutional traders reference this benchmark. Below this, the aggregate cost basis of spot Bitcoin ETF buyers sits at $84,099, a level that has demonstrated psychological support throughout recent months as institutions accumulated positions.

The Bitcoin price forecast 2026 incorporates both bullish and bearish scenarios depending on macroeconomic conditions and capital flow dynamics. On the downside, $56,000 represents a feasible level if ETF outflows accelerate unexpectedly, though this scenario assumes a significant reversal in institutional sentiment. Conversely, analysts recognize that sustained institutional demand combined with constrained post-halving supply creates a structural foundation for higher valuations. The immediate consolidation between $70,000 and $75,000 serves as a decision point—a range that will determine whether the market establishes a foundation for continued strength or faces prolonged consolidation. How high will Bitcoin go in 2026 depends substantially on whether the current downward pressure resolves as a temporary pullback within a broader bullish structure or signals the beginning of a deeper correction.

The Institutional Surge: How Bitcoin ETFs Are Reshaping Price Dynamics

The approval and proliferation of Bitcoin spot ETFs has fundamentally altered how institutional capital flows into the cryptocurrency market, making this mechanism the dominant channel through which large institutions gain exposure. ETF flows now move approximately twelve times the daily mining supply, a metric that illustrates how institutional transactions have become the marginal price driver rather than miner selling pressure. This structural shift represents a decisive change from previous market cycles where mining supply dynamics dominated price discovery. The Bitcoin ETF impact on price 2026 reflects this reality—capital flows through these vehicles now determine short-term direction more than any other single factor.

Institutional adoption accelerates when ETFs provide convenient access through retirement accounts and wealth management platforms. The current setup displays ETF inflows exceeding $1 billion weekly during strength periods, demonstrating substantial institutional appetite for Bitcoin allocation. These flows interact dynamically with macroeconomic conditions, particularly Fed policy decisions and real interest rate movements. Bitcoin historically performs better when liquidity conditions improve and interest rates decline, as this reduces the opportunity cost of holding non-yielding assets. The Bitcoin price outlook next year hinges critically on whether institutional capital continues rotating into digital assets or redirects toward traditional alternatives based on monetary policy expectations.

The fair value determination process now operates through what market analysts describe as ETF gravity versus macroeconomic ceiling dynamics. ETF gravity represents the sustained buying pressure from institutions systematically establishing positions, while the macroeconomic ceiling reflects real rates and risk appetite constraints that limit how high valuations can extend. This tension creates bounded trading ranges that become more predictable than previous cycles. Moving through 2026's calendar progression, several regime change indicators warrant monitoring to determine whether momentum sustains or reverses. The basis APR, which measures the annualized return from spot-futures arbitrage opportunities, serves as an early warning system for market intensity. When basis APR exceeds 8%, it signals robust demand conditions. Additionally, consistent order book depth recovery indicates that institutions are placing larger stakes at various price levels rather than executing thin-market trades. The appearance of 401(k) allocation announcements from major financial institutions would represent a definitive signal that the market cycle has entered its next expansion phase, as this demographic typically allocates capital in substantial blocks across extended periods.

The ETF Game-Changer: Why Digital Asset Adoption Is Driving BTC Higher

The transformation enabled by Bitcoin ETF approval extends far beyond simple price mechanics—it fundamentally changes how wealth managers, pension funds, and corporate treasurers evaluate digital asset allocation. Digital assets now compete directly within the asset allocation framework that previously contained only traditional holdings, real estate, and bonds. The Bitcoin ETF impact on price 2026 manifests through this expanded addressable market dynamic. Institutional portfolios now view Bitcoin as digital gold and a store of value comparable to traditional precious metals, creating demand from entities that would never directly interface with cryptocurrency exchanges.

The addressable market calculation for institutional Bitcoin adoption remains substantially underpenetrated compared to traditional alternatives. If even a fraction of the wealth managed through institutional platforms allocates to Bitcoin following the model that already exists for gold and other alternative assets, the capital inflow magnitude would dwarf current ETF activity. Current ETF holders represent only the earliest stages of institutional adoption—wealth management platforms still process allocations manually or through specialized advisors rather than making Bitcoin a standard portfolio component. As this integration deepens, the incremental flow of capital becomes self-reinforcing, as each institution adopting Bitcoin creates competitive pressure on others to establish similar allocations to remain competitive against rising digital asset benchmarks.

The regulatory certainty provided by approved ETF structures removes the primary barrier that prevented many institutions from considering Bitcoin—compliance and custody risks. Traditional financial institutions operate under fiduciary standards that prohibit holding assets without established regulatory frameworks. ETF vehicles satisfy these requirements while providing daily pricing transparency and institutional-grade custody solutions. This structural enablement opens allocation capacity that extends well beyond the current investor base. The long-term trajectory depends on whether this institutional adoption curve continues accelerating or encounters resistance from macroeconomic conditions. Current data demonstrates that the halving cycle concept, which previously drove market timing, has become less relevant—ETF flows now move price more decisively than supply constraints from reduced mining rewards. This represents a genuine market structure change that supports sustained higher valuations as institutional capital compounds within digital asset holdings.
